When winter settles over Lincoln, many homeowners press pause on their renovation dreams. But at Altar Construction, we see the cold season differently. Winter can be the ideal time to transform your indoor spaces, creating the cozy, functional home your family deserves without the premium pricing and scheduling challenges of peak season.

With current interest rates making moves less attractive, more Lincoln families are choosing to reinvest in their existing homes. Winter renovations offer unique advantages: contractor availability is typically higher, material costs can be lower, and you'll be ready to enjoy your transformed space when spring arrives. Plus, what better time to reimagine your interior than when you're spending more time indoors?

Your basement represents up to 50% of your home's available living space, and a professional finish can provide a 70-75% return on investment. But beyond the numbers, a finished basement offers something even more valuable: a versatile space that adapts to your family's changing needs.
